Epicrates alvarezi (ÁBALOS, BAEZ & NADER, 1964) (SQUAMATA: BOIDAE)

Abstract

Documentamos el primer registro de Epicrates alvarezi en la provincia de San Luis, Argentina. Esta boa arcoiris ha sido categorizada como amenazada por lo que los especimenes hallados aportan valiosa información para la conservación de la fauna chaqueña. Estos registros además extienden la distribución conocida para la especie aproximadamente 85 km al sur-oeste del Chaco Seco, siendo los registros más austales y occidentales para la especie.
